Art. 546. Immunity from civil or criminal liability

A. Any person or agency acting in the performance and scope of official public duties in good faith pursuant to this Chapter or pursuant to an interagency agreement who or which discloses any confidential information regarding a child or his family shall have immunity from any liability, civil, criminal, or otherwise, that might result by reason of the type of information disclosed.

B. The limitation on liability of Paragraph A of this Article shall not apply if a person or agency acts with gross negligence or in bad faith.

Acts 2005, No. 119, §1, eff. Jan. 1, 2006.
